Transaction e699d673fd184d283e38b153b4f0798eb94eda93beff8a1fb53e5b26f7597af1
1 Input
1 Output
-
e699d673fd184d283e38b153b4f0798eb94eda93beff8a1fb53e5b26f7597af1:0
- value
- 1712890
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3757841aa326248586cf9de2a051d849eec3681a OP_EQUAL
- address
- 36jdvpDZLfYkHchbFvqCLB5UCDexKzzQDx